With a host of top name horse professionals on hand at the forth annual Virginia Equine Extravaganza, this year’s event is pulling out all stops to be the best yet. The expo runs Oct. 26-28.
Heading up this all star line-up are Olympian icons Steffen Peters (dressage) and Phillip Dutton (eventing), along with popular favorites Charles Wilhelm and Ken McNabb, as well as over 30 more than horse pros and entertainers.
“This line up is sure to appeal to everyone from the serious dressage competitor to the novice vaulter, to the young eventer or the green reiner or cutter,” said show producer Vicki O’Hara. “We have some of the top talent in the industry presenting over 140 clinics, demonstrations and seminars, ensuring that there is indeed something for everyone… It is important that we ensure a program which includes plenty of variety for all ages and levels of interest, as well as the different disciplines.”
